Subject: [PATCH] drm/sched: Mandate usage of drm_sched_job_cleanup()

drm_sched_job_cleanup()'s documentation so far uses relatively soft
language, only "recommending" usage of the function. To avoid memory
leaks and, potentiall, other bugs, however, the function has to be used.

Demand usage of the function explicitly.
